FPGA线上课程平台|最全栈的FPGA学习平台|FPGA工程师认证培训
登录
首页-技术文章/快讯-技术分享-正文

fpga是硬件还是软件工程师?

FPGA小白FPGA小白
技术分享
1年前
1
0
702

FPGA工程师属于硬件工程师的范畴。‌
FPGA(现场可编程门阵列)本质上是一种硬件设备,用于实现复杂的数字电路和系统设计。FPGA工程师的工作内容包括FPGA代码的设计、实现、仿真与调试,以及与硬件工程师一起完成产品的调试等。‌

FPGA工程师的工作内容包括:

负责FPGA软件总体设计、功能模块分解、模块集成。
承担接口调试,包括spi、i2c、串口、DMA、高速串行接口等的逻辑设计与实现。
根据matlab算法仿真,实现对应的逻辑设计。
负责现有产品代码维护与升级。
负责FPGA片上软核的设计和开发。
上板测试、单机联试、产品售后维护及技术支持等。


硬件工程师的工作内容包括:

电路分析、设计。
PCB设计、测试和调试。
使用电脑软件为工具进行PCB设计。
由于FPGA工程师的工作内容与硬件工程师的工作内容相似,因此可以认为FPGA工程师属于硬件工程师的范畴。

标签:
本文原创,作者:FPGA小白,其版权均为FPGA线上课程平台|最全栈的FPGA学习平台|FPGA工程师认证培训所有。
如需转载,请注明出处:https://z.shaonianxue.cn/7246.html
FPGA小白

FPGA小白

初级工程师
成电国芯®的讲师哦,专业FPGA已有10年。
31320.33W7.19W34.38W
分享:
成电国芯FPGA赛事课即将上线
为什么FPGA是硬件,还需要搞算法?
为什么FPGA是硬件,还需要搞算法?上一篇
电信专业学生如何提升自己的实践能力?下一篇
电信专业学生如何提升自己的实践能力?
相关文章
总数:757
零基础玩转FPGA,FPGA中级进阶教程即将推出

零基础玩转FPGA,FPGA中级进阶教程即将推出

在认真培养方案上,背靠电子科大校友会和校友企业,以“产业”为导向来落地人…
技术分享
3年前
3
0
917
0
FPGA与GPU协同调度上手指南:面向数据中心异构加速任务

FPGA与GPU协同调度上手指南:面向数据中心异构加速任务

随着数据中心工作负载日益复杂,单一加速器架构难以兼顾性能、能效与灵活性。…
技术分享
15天前
0
0
46
0
STM32开发者FPGA上手指南:从C语言到Verilog的思维转换与实践路径

STM32开发者FPGA上手指南:从C语言到Verilog的思维转换与实践路径

对于熟悉STM32等单片机开发的工程师而言,转向FPGA开发是一次深刻的…
技术分享
7天前
0
0
14
0
评论表单游客 您好,欢迎参与讨论。
加载中…
评论列表
总数:1